Introduction of the Austrian Driver's License
The Austrian driver's license (Führerschein) is a legal document that enables people to run motor automobiles on public roadways. The license is categorized based on car types, with different categories for bikes, traveler automobiles, and business automobiles. The licensing procedure includes theoretical and useful assessments, along with health and vision checks.
Categories of Austrian Driver's Licenses
Here is a summary of the numerous categories:
| Category | Description | Minimum Age |
|---|---|---|
| A | Motorcycles (unlimited) | 24 or 20 (after 2 years of A1) |
| A1 | Light bikes (up to 125cc) | 16 |
| B | Passenger cars (as much as 3.5 heaps) | 18 |
| C | Trucks (over 3.5 tons) | 21 |
| D | Buses | 24 |
| BE | Trailers (over 750 kg in mix with a B-class car) | 18 |
The Licensing Process
Acquiring an Austrian driver's license includes a number of actions, including:
- Eligibility Check: Understanding the age and health requirements.
- Theory Lessons: Enrolling in a driving school to find out traffic regulations and roadway indications.
- Theoretical Test: Passing a written test to demonstrate understanding of traffic guidelines.
- Practical Lessons: Gaining driving experience through lessons with a qualified instructor.
- Practical Test: Successfully completing a driving test on the roadway.
- Application Submission: Submitting the needed files to the local licensing authority.

Often Asked Questions (FAQ)
What is the minimum age to make an application for a driver's license in Austria?
- The minimum age varies by classification, with automobile requiring a minimum age of 18.
How long does it take to get a driver's license?
- Depending on factors like availability of lessons and personal readiness, it can take anywhere from a couple of months to a year.
Do I require to take theory classes before a dry run?
- Yes, candidates need to complete theory lessons and pass the theoretical test before registering for useful driving lessons.
Can I obtain a driver's license if I hold one from another country?
- Yes, acquiring an Austrian driver's license is possible through a conversion procedure for foreign licenses.
What files are needed for the application?
- Documents typically consist of a legitimate ID, evidence of residency, health certificate, and completed application forms.
